      Biography

      Mr. Smith has been a trial attorney for 40 years and was a professor of law at Vanderbilt Law School. For the past twenty years, he has represented individuals in plaintiff's personal injury litigation. He is the founder of DRS Law, a top-rated personal injury law firm in Nashville, Tennessee. DRS Law has grown into a five-lawyer team that includes his three sons.

      EXPERIENCE

      Mr. Smith has been recognized by his peers as one of the Best Lawyers in America in Personal Injury Litigation and as one of the Best Lawyers in Tennessee. The Business Tennessee Best Lawyers List described Mr. Smith as "An all-star across the state."

      He has tried over 100 cases in state and federal courts throughout the nation, in Tennessee, Texas, Missouri, Alabama, Arizona, Georgia, Kentucky, Indiana, Mississippi, Florida, Ohio, South Carolina, Virginia, Montana, Pennsylvania, Minnesota, and Washington D.C.

      In 2006 he obtained a record $7.2 million verdict in a wrongful death case in Warren County, Tennessee. He served as plaintiffs' counsel in the Tri-State Crematory class action litigation against Georgia Farm Bureau ($80 million judgment) and represented class members who received $36 million in settlements.

      Mr. Smith has represented individuals in several landmark cases before the Tennessee Supreme Court that resulted in changes in the law that make our communities safer, including:

      •Jordan v. Baptist Three Rivers: holding for the first time that a plaintiff could recover damages for the loss of her mother’s emotional support.

      •Ashe v. Radiation Oncology Associates: adopting the legal standard proposed by Mr. Smith, which has protected the rights of patients across Tennessee to be informed participants in their health care decisions.

      •Bennett v. Trevecca Nazarene University: holding that those injured by others’ negligence could recover where the responsible party had assumed a duty of care.
